Physical Modeling of economic systems
Kondratenko, Anatoly - Volkswirtschaftliche Fakultät, … - 2005
Methods of theoretical physics, classical mechanics and quantum mechanics are used to develop classical and quantum models of economies and to derive their equations of motion that describe economy evolution in time, namely, Lagrange and Schrödinger equations correspondingly. The book is...

Two-phase Numerical Model of Powder Avalanche Theory and Application
Naaim, Mohamed; Gurer, Ibrahim - In: Natural Hazards 17 (1998) 2, pp. 129-145
In this paper the powder snow avalanche is considered as a two-phase flow (air and snow particles). The equations governing this flow are the fluid mechanics conservation laws. The mass and the momentum conservation are considered for each phase. The interaction between the two phases takes into...
